The full range of colors a device or space can show. sRGB is the common screen gamut; Display P3 is wider. A color outside a gamut cannot be shown accurately there and must be mapped inward.Full glossary entry →

Displays accurately on every screen and translates well to print.

Delta E (ΔE)

A measure of how different two colors look. Below 1 the difference is invisible to almost everyone; below 2.3 most people can't tell them apart; above 10 they are clearly different colors. We use CIEDE2000, the modern standard.Full glossary entry →

RAL values are widely published approximations of the physical standard. For Pantone-adjacent workflows, match by eye against a physical fan deck. Pantone's values are proprietary and device-dependent, so we don't print lookups.

Where Aurora works

  • Web & UI: Reads as an interactive accent: fills, hovers, focus rings. Keep body text in a darker neutral.
  • Interiors: Use it where you want the eye to land: a front door, built-ins, or one bold wall.
  • Fashion: One garment in this color carries an outfit; two starts to compete.
  • Branding: Commands attention in logos and packaging; balance it with generous neutral space.
  • Web & UI: Use it decoratively for dividers, chart series, and illustration accents, and let neutrals carry the type.
  • Branding: Best in a brand's supporting palette: packaging interiors, patterns, campaign accents.

What color is Aurora?

Aurora is a medium yellow with the hex code #EBD147. In HSL terms it has a hue of 50°, 80% saturation, and 60% lightness.

What is the hex code for Aurora?

The hex code for Aurora is #EBD147. In RGB it's rgb(235, 209, 71), and in CMYK it's cmyk(0%, 11%, 70%, 8%).

What colors go well with Aurora?

Aurora pairs naturally with blue tones from its complementary harmony. Its own tints and shades always work as a monochrome scheme.
